§22. Sale of Acts; price
The secretary of state shall retain and keep in the state archives at all times one
printed copy and one microfilm copy of the Acts of the legislature delivered to him as
provided in R.S. 43:19. The secretary of state shall collect from any person or public or
private entity to which he distributes a copy or copies of the Acts of the legislature, except
any state agency or official to which he is required by law to distribute copies, a fee equal to
the cost, plus ten percent of such cost, of printing and delivery thereof.
Amended by Acts 1950, No. 367, §2; Acts 1977, No. 567, §1, eff. July 15, 1977; Acts
2015, No. 383, §3, eff. July 1, 2015.
